The physical and mental health and wellbeing of our members is our top priority. That’s why we wanted to share information about an important podcast that is hosted by two of our own LAFD Firefighter/Paramedics – Jonathan Vargas and Trevor Stepan from Fire Station 52.
Their podcast Grablives is designed to bring a greater awareness to first responders struggling with injury, depression, suicidal thoughts, burn out, and more.
Recently, they had Hugo Catalan Jr. from the UFLAC Center for Health and Wellness team on the show. Hugo is the chemical and behavioral addictions manager at the Center. Trevor and Hugo discuss how firefighters can get help and a whole new approach towards the epidemic of behavioral health.

In the next episode, they had another member of the UFLAC Center for Health and Wellness team.
Alejandro Zavala is the Director of UFLAC Behavioral Health team. In this episode, Jonathan and Alejandro talk about “familia” and bringing unity to the members of the LAFD
